  • Page 15 (e.g. for pressure reduction). The RS485-3 interface allows the customer to read data from the GD Connect 12, e.g. the status of the compressors, and to activate a profile or reset a statistics counter, for example.

    RS485-1 interface only. and compressor control settings) can be found in the annex. The RS485 interfaces of the GD Connect 12 and the compressor controls should form a bus structure, i.e. all compressors are connected in series, starting from the GD Connect 12.
  • Page 18 Details of the protocol and the addresses can be found in a separate document ("GD Connect 12 Programmer guide ModBus-RTU"). To enable the GD Connect 12 to be connected to a PROFIBUS network, an optional PROFIBUS module can be installed in the GD Connect 12 control cabinet.

  • Page 27 5. Operation RS485 interfaces Communication with the RS485-3 interface reserved for the customer can be configured here. The "Protocol/Module" menu item defines whether communication is via ModBus-RTU or PROFIBUS module. If "ModBus-RTU" is set, the baudrate and address settings can be changed. If "PROFIBUS module"...

  • Page 45 Annex Compressor module (STD) to a compressor Note The connection of the compressor module (STD) as shown in this document is intended as a guide for the majority of compressor control systems in use. Some compressors differ in terms of operation and/or function; consult your compressor supplier/specialist for advice. Connection of the compressor status messages Translations Compressor module (STD)
  • Page 46 For compressors that are not equipped with independent over-pressure detection it is recommended that a pressure switch be incorporated in the compressor fault circuit(s) such that any local over-pressure condition will stop the compressor independently from the GD Connect 12.
